Market Overview

Rigid Plastic Packaging (RPP) Inks & Coatings Market was valued at USD 1.29 Billion in 2024 and is expected to reach USD 1.54 Billion by 2030 with a CAGR of 2.99%. The Rigid Plastic Packaging (RPP) Inks & Coatings market is an essential segment within the broader packaging industry, playing a crucial role in enhancing the functionality, appearance, and sustainability of rigid plastic packaging. Inks and coatings used in RPP applications are specifically formulated to deliver superior printability, vibrant color reproduction, resistance to abrasion and chemicals, and compliance with stringent safety regulations—particularly those governing food contact materials.

Key Market Challenges

Complexities in Compatibility with Substrates

RPP inks and coatings are meticulously applied to a diverse range of substrates, encompassing various types of plastics such as PET, HDPE, and PVC. Each of these materials possesses a distinct set of properties that inherently influence the adhesion and overall performance of the inks and coatings.

For instance, certain plastics exhibit a relatively low surface energy, rendering it considerably challenging for inks and coatings to establish proper adherence. On the other hand, some plastics may undergo chemical reactions when in contact with specific inks and coatings, potentially resulting in undesirable outcomes like color fading or alterations in texture. These compatibility complexities present a noteworthy challenge for manufacturers, who must diligently ensure that their products consistently deliver optimal performance across a broad spectrum of substrates.

Key Market Trends

Growing Demand for UV and LED-Curable Inks

UV and LED-curable inks are increasingly shaping the future of the rigid plastic packaging (RPP) inks and coatings market. Known for their fast-curing properties, these inks cure instantly upon exposure to UV or LED light, forming a strong bond with the substrate and enhancing production speed and efficiency. Their superior resistance to abrasion, chemicals, and environmental stress ensures durability, while their ability to deliver vibrant, high-definition prints adds significant visual appeal to packaging.

A key advantage of UV and LED-curable inks is their environmental performance. These inks emit fewer vol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and require lower energy consumption during the curing process compared to traditional solvent-based inks. This aligns with the growing demand for sustainable and eco-friendly packaging solutions across industries such as food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and personal care. Manufacturers are responding to this trend by investing in the development of advanced UV and LED-curable ink technologies. These innovations support compliance with increasingly stringent environmental regulations while meeting the aesthetic and functional demands of modern packaging. As sustainability, efficiency, and product differentiation become top priorities, UV and LED-curable inks are expected to remain a major driver of growth in the global RPP inks and coatings market.

Recent Developments

  • In 2025, Amcor completed its all-stock merger with Berry Global, significantly expanding its global footprint and product portfolio. This strategic combination strengthens Amcor’s position as a leader in consumer and healthcare packaging by enhancing material science and innovation capabilities. The deal is expected to deliver USD 650 million in total synergies by FY28, driving over 12% EPS accretion in FY26 and 35%+ by FY28. With anticipated annual cash flow exceeding USD 3 billion by FY28, Amcor is well-positioned to fund growth, value-accretive M&A, and shareholder returns through dividends and share buybacks, marking a strong future for the company.
  • In 2024, Veritiv Operating Company has completed the acquisition of Orora Packaging Solutions (OPS), expanding its specialty packaging distribution footprint in North America. This strategic move enhances Veritiv’s ability to offer a broader range of innovative and sustainable packaging products, leveraging combined expertise and scale to better serve complex supply chain needs. OPS’s 3,000 employees and loyal customer base strengthen Veritiv’s market position. Alongside recent acquisitions of Vivabox Solutions, AmeriPac, and PAX Global, this deal reinforces Veritiv’s commitment to expanding its design-to-delivery capabilities and solidifies its leadership in the North American specialty packaging distribution sector.
  • In 2025, LyondellBasell introduced Pro-fax EP649U, a polypropylene impact copolymer designed for thin-walled injection molding in rigid packaging applications, such as food containers. Its excellent flow and rapid crystallization properties enhance productivity and compatibility with high-performance inks and coatings.
  • In 2024, Flint Group expanded its TerraCode range with TerraCode Bio, a bio-based ink and coating solution for rigid and corrugated packaging. This eco-friendly product targets sustainability demands in food and beverage packaging.
